Aren't both 2016 presidential candidates immoral?

Well, to an extent, yes. But there are definitely varying degrees of immorality. Like, take their Politifact ratings, for example. Hillary Clinton has 6 "Pants on Fire" ratings (which accounts for 2% of her statements that have been rated on that website). Having earned that rating six times probably does indicate that she's occasionally willing to say stuff that she knows is not true, if she thinks she won't get caught. I'm proud to say that Bernie Sanders, the candidate I voted for, has zero Pants on Fire ratings.

Donald Trump, on the other hand, has forty-nine Pants on Fire statements (17% of all the statements that have been rated). He actually has more Pants on Fire statements than "True" and "Mostly True" combined. There was even someone who went through and did an analysis of some of his speeches, and calculated that he tells a lie (or makes a false statement) an average of every three-and-a-half minutes.

So, in a simplistic sense, you could say that Hillary Clinton is a liar, and Donald Trump is a liar, but that doesn't make them equally dishonest.
